The opportunity cost of Ana going to her friend’s birthday party is not going on the camping trip with her family, because the “cost” of going to the party would be losing the chance to go on a camping trip with her family.

For Ana, the opportunity cost of going to her friend's party would be not to camp with the family over the weekend.
Explanation:
Opportunity cost is a term used to indicate the cost of something in terms of a foregone opportunity, that is, the cost of waiver of a situation in exchange for another situation.
So, the cost of opportunity for Ana, if she goes to her friend's birthday party, is giving up the opportunity to camp with her family over the weekend. This is because the two situations happen in the same period of time, so Ana will have to renounce one of the situations.
